Scripture Reading: 1 Samuel 10: 1-7

Focus

“Then Samuel took a vial of oil, and poured it upon his head, and kissed him, and said, Is it not because the LORD hath anointed thee to be captain over his inheritance?” (1 Samuel 10: 1)

In our Focal Scripture, Prophet Samuel took a vial of oil and poured same on the head of Saul; by that action, Saul had been anointed as King of Israel. By that singular act, Saul was billed to wear the crown of King; by that anointing, Saul was going to sit on the throne of Israel. By that anointing, Saul had effectively become the man in charge of the affairs of Israel. By that anointing, Saul had a crown to wear and a throne to sit on.
